Today I encountered a weird behaviour from the BR442 when loading a saved game. I was saving at every station. After departing a station and doing something stupid I wanted to correct it, so I reloaded the save, and the train wouldn't move. Just after I made the save in the first place, the train departed without an issue, but not this time. Eventually I managed to get it moving by activating the Tempomat. It would go on Tempomat no problem, but without the Tempomat, acceleration wouldn't work at all - brakes yes, but not acceleration. The left MFD is showing crossed kN sign to tell me that throttle is inactive, but I have no clue why. Also on HUD there was some strange indication with red frame and arrow (see the screenshot), which I'm quite sure had something to do with it, but again, I have no clue what it was. I tried everything I thought of, including shutting the train down completely and restarting - to no avail. It would only go on Tempomat. If the mission was restarted, everything worked fine, but any attempt to reload the save would bring it back. Perhaps I'm doing something wrong, I'm quite sure the HUD tries to tell me something, but due to the absence of a manual other than the quick start guide I can't figure it out. I have the same problem with the Talent 2. If you save your game while you are stationary (the brakes applied) and close the game you can't apply power after you load your savegame. If you've saved while you where driving you can load the savegame and play on without any issues.

After resuming a game the following functions are not working correctly: tempomat setting - resulting in not being able to apply manual power doors not working anymore cabin light state not restored correctly display contrast not restored correctly See also There is a thread in PC Discussion with your issue too https://forums.dovetailgames.com/threads/need-help-in-koln-aachen.25607/
